Can Rice Go Bad After Cooked. Most experts say leftover rice should be stored in the refrigerator within an hour of cooking. After cooking, the key to storing leftover rice is to let it cool to room temperature and get it in the fridge asap. If cooked rice is left at room temperature for more than 2 hours, a bacteria called bacillus cereus can produce a toxin that causes food poisoning.
